Here are some pics of the work carried out to date. Bear in mind that the model I am using was already built and very roughly taken apart by whoever built it so that the lower wings have been lterally torn off from the centre section, but we'll get over that. The seat was made using Rato's technique and I love the result and so were the rudder pedals. The undercarriage is made from copper and aluminium tubing. I always use thie technique. You will have a detailed, solid undercarriage which will take the weight of the model. The kit engine was heavily modified.
